Qualifications and Desired Experience:
- Valid South Carolina teaching certificate with Visually Impaired (VI) endorsement required
- Experience supporting students with visual impairments in educational settings preferred
- Ability to adapt curriculum materials and utilize assistive technologies to meet diverse student needs
- Strong organizational and communication skills to liaise with teachers, families, and support staff
- Willingness to travel between multiple school sites as needed
Responsibilities:
- Deliver direct instruction and consultation for students with visual impairments in various school settings
- Collaborate with classroom teachers and related service personnel to adapt lessons and materials
- Conduct functional vision assessments and contribute to Individualized Education Program (IEP) development
- Provide resources, training, and guidance to staff and families for effective student support
- Track student progress, maintain documentation, and participate in IEP meetings
